Man United identify Lukaku’s replacement as Cavani finally decides on his PSG future - Transfer News

Manchester United have identified Wissam Ben Yedder as a possible replacement for Romelu Lukaku who is set to leave the club this summer, As stated by ABC de Sevilla.
The Red Devils could trigger Yedder’s €40 million (£36m/$45m) release clause should Lukaku leave for Inter Milan or Juventus.
Yedder scored 18 goals in 35 games for Sevilla last season and netted another 10 in 13 Europa League fixtures.
Meanwhile, Edinson Cavani has confirmed that he wishes to stay at PSG until the end of his current contract in 2020.

The striker, who is currently on international duty with Uruguay in the Copa America, wants to spend at least a season with the French Champions.
Cavani, who is PSG’s all-time top scorer, told a press conference following Uruguay’s 1-0 win over Chile: “I’m proud to be at PSG, I want to finish my contract there.”
